Germany has now placed the UK on its list of "Virusvariantengebiet", which is the highest risk category in the international assessment system.
From 0 o'clock on Monday morning for two weeks, until at least 3.1.22, only German citizens and residents (and their families) are allowed to enter Germany from the UK. Transit passengers are allowed.
Those able to enter, regardless of vaccination status, must have a negative test before travelling, AND must stay in home quarantine for 14 days, with no ability to take a test earlier to end the quarantine.
